⚠️ Warnings & Precautions
Warning: Do not use if safety seal is broken or missing. Keep your licensed health care practitioner informed when using this product. Niacin may cause a temporary flush, itching, or tingling sensation in some people. This reaction is common, and if you experience prolonged discomfort, discontinue use and consult your physician. Energy
Discussion: Niacin, or Vitamin B-3, is a necessary part of the body's pathway for converting carbohydrates, fats, and proteins into energy. Niacin may support energy production (metabolism).
